在计算机科学中,"mod" 这个词具有多种含义,具体如下:
求余运算
在数学和计算机编程中,"mod" 通常指取模运算,即求一个整数 \( n \) 除以另一个整数 \( p \) 的余数。这个运算不考虑除法的商,只返回余数部分。在大多数编程语言中,取模运算使用 `%` 符号来表示。例如,`10 % 3` 的结果是 1,因为 10 除以 3 的余数是 1。
模组
在计算机游戏和软件领域,"mod" 是 "Modification"(修改)的缩写,指的是对游戏或软件进行添加、修改或扩展的程序。这些模组通常用于改变游戏内的道具、武器、角色、敌人、故事情节等元素,或者添加新的内容。例如,在《侠盗猎车》、《上古卷轴》和《我的世界》等游戏中,玩家可以使用模组来定制游戏体验。
硬件改造
在计算机硬件方面,"mod" 也可以指对计算机的物理部件进行改造或升级,例如更换机箱、电源等,以提升性能或美观度。这种改造通常需要一定的技术知识,并且可能涉及到硬件的重新设计和连接。
总结来说,"mod" 在计算机科学中既可以指代数学上的取模运算,也可以指代对软件和硬件的修改和扩展。具体含义需要根据上下文来判断。